Fired up on the first try too :D Took a second to prime the motor and send fuel to the rail, but all in all good stuff.
There are some vacuum leaks to be addressed, and we ditched the ICV for the brake booster vacuum source since this is a B34 and we didn't want to take it all apart to drill crap.
We didnt keep it running though because the FPR is pissing fuel, turns out its shot, so off to grab one tomorrow I go.
I am also going to try and source B35 headers to use the B35 downpipes. That might help with the clearance issue I'm having.
We got the clutch bled so everything is awsome right now. Tomorrow I have to do minor stuff and start getting the car race ready (cage, extinguisher, hood pins which are a stupid requirement, etc).
The only big thing is to fix the driveshaft spline so it becomes the correct length.
Oh and the exhaust.
If we can knock that out tomorrow, I might just have time for an alignment, and maybe even for a test ride before I unleash this car at a competition. (D1GP no less, with 6 months without sliding and with a completely different car)
